Pork Tenderloin with Peaches, Plums, & Cherry and Pistachio Wild Rice

  • 1 cup wild rice
  • 1 tsp. safflower oil
  • 1 lb pork tenderloin
  • 1/4 tsp salt
  • 1/4 tsp ground black pepper
  • 2 peaches and 2 plums pitted and sliced into 1/2 inch pieces
  • 1/4 cup unsweetened dried cherries, coarsely chopped
  • 1/4 cup unsalted roasted pistachios shelled and coarsely chopped

Preheat Over to 375 degrees F.

Rinse rice under cold water; drain.  Combine rice with 2 cups water in a medium pot over high heat and bring to a boil.  Reduce heat to low, so liquid is at a bare simmer.  Cover pot and simmer for 40 minutes.  Remove pot from heat and keep covered for 10 minutes.

Coat a large ovenproof saute pan with oil and set over medium high heat.  Season pork with salt and pepper.  When pan is hot, sear pork for 2 minutes per side to brown.  Add peaches and plums around seared pork and transfer pan to oven.  Roast pork, peaches and plums for about 20 minutes (until a thermometer registers 145 degrees F) when inserted into the center of the pork.  Remove from oven and let stand 10 minutes.

Fluff rice and stir in cherries and pistachios.  Slice pork into 1/4 inch pieces or 4 portions.  Divide rice mixture, pork, and fruit among four plates.

Calories 397
Total Fat 8g
Sugars 15g
Carbs 50g
Sodium 185mg
Cholesterol 74 mg
